Compatible Trailer Hitch Receiver For A 2019 Chrysler 300 Limited
Question:
is trailer hitch receiver 76145 correct 2019 chrysler 300 limited
asked by: Winston H
Helpful Expert Reply:
Yes, the Draw-Tite Max-Frame Trailer Hitch Receiver - Custom Fit - Class III - 2" # 76145 is a confirmed fit for your 2019 Chrysler 300 Limited. This hitch has an easy, bolt-on installation with no welding required. The complete hardware kit and installation instructions come included. I've also attached an installation video to walk you through this process step by step.
If your Chrysler 300 doesn't already have a 4-pole connector then I recommend the T-One Vehicle Wiring Harness with 4-Pole Flat Trailer Connector # 118658. This custom-fit T-One connector plugs into your vehicle's wiring harness, which is located inside your trunk, behind the tail lights on both the driver's side and passenger's side. You will need to remove the rear threshold panel and some of the felt lining to access the harness. Once you've plugged in the T-connector, run the hot lead with the attached fuse holder to the car battery, which is also in your vehicle's trunk. Connect the fuse holder to the positive terminal on your battery and insert the provided fuse. You can mount the 4-pole connector to your hitch using the Mounting Bracket 4-Pole Flat # 18144.
If you need a ball mount kit I recommend the etrailer Ball Mount Kit for 2" Hitches - 7,500lbs # 989900. It's a great starter kit with a 1-7/8" hitch ball and 2" hitch ball. The shanks will provide a drop of 2" or 4" and a rise of 1" or 3" to keep your trailer level while towing.
